Absorption - ANSWER-Giving with the ball as it is contacted by the passer. (Cushioning) It can take place with certain parts of the body or with the entire body. Using a cushioning effect with the momentum of the ball's rebound enough to carry it forward or upward with little if any backswing or follow through. Approach - ANSWER-a. Fast stride toward the net by a spiker before he jumps in the air. Assist - ANSWER-a. Passing or setting the ball to a teammate who attacks the ball for a kill. This stat is normally only logged for high school, college, and National/Olympic team play Back set - ANSWER-A set delivered behind the setter's back, which is subsequently hit by an attacker. Back row attack - ANSWER-a. When a back-row player attacks the ball by jumping from behind the 3m line before hitting the ball. If the back-row player steps on or past the 3m line during take-off, the attack is illegal. Court Coverage - ANSWER-a. The assignment of each player on offense or defense as the ball is in play. Cross court hit - ANSWER-a. An individual attack directed at an angle from one end of the offensive team's side of the net to the opposite sideline of the defensive team's court. Held Ball - ANSWER-a. A ball that comes to rest during contact resulting in a foul.
